10 THINGS TO DO BEFORE YOU GRADUATE FROM CAL U

Updated version of a blog post created by SMA Alumni:

RED = NEW

Here at Cal U, it is a place where you have to create your own fun. We thought it would be a good idea to help newly incoming students and seniors who are soon graduating and put together a small list of things to do before they leave this weird little town.

1. See a movie at Vulcan Theatre

If you aren’t in the student union often, you may not know that Calu has their own theatre. They show FREE movies that are out of theaters, not yet out on DVD. They also provide FREE popcorn!

8. Attend an Event Sponsored by SABUG

California University of Pennsylvania’s Student Activities Boa

rd (SABUG) is in charge of bringing events to our university. These events include concerts, comedians, magicians, and even hypnotists! Some previous performers includes country music legend, Kenny Rogers, rock ‘n’ roll icons, Bob Dylan and John Fogerty, and as well as comedians, Nick Swardson, Carlos Alazraqui and Cedric Yarborough.

10. Go to the Chuck Wagon

A hearty, home-style breakfast is hard to come by in our little college town, but fortunately, there’s the Chuck Wagon. Located along Route 40 West in Centerville, a mere 10 minutes from Cal, is this small that is renowned for its awesome breakfasts. From home fries to blueberry pancakes, the Chuck Wagon has what you need to satisfy your morning hunger. Lunch is also on the menu. It is open every day of the week; 6am-3pm on Mondays through Saturdays, and 6am-2pm on Sundays. Find yourself here during the week, or on one of those foggy weekend mornings. Either way, there is no better place around to start your day. If you have never been here, you should definitely check it out! Just keep your eyes peeled for the wagon wheel!
